Unpacking and packing the machine Model 807, 810 Electrical Connection Model 807 Sewing machine, foot control and table are housed In the case. To take the machine out of the case, place it upright on a table. When locks are opened, one side of the case can be pulled down. The machine can now be placed without difficulty wherever it is needed. Connecting to supply Warning! First compare voltage specified on machine with the existing mains voltage. tdi Fit special plug on foot-starter. After inserting the special combination plug for mains and starter connection in the machine, only then connect the mains S plug with the socket and start the ma- chine by pressing lightly on the foot- board of the starter. ii -4 I> Warning! The special connecting cable may only be used for connecting Bernina sewing machines. Model 810 For protection against dust, we have a cover made from reenforced material, which also has a side pocket for the instruction book (My Bemina Guide). ,e. Variable speed motor. With many kinds of sewing it is an advantage to be able to work at reduced speed. Push switch to left. The machine then runs at half speed and it can easily be controlled within this range. The container, which can be fitted on the free arm, is used to house the foot control unit, cable, and the box of accessories. _ 4 Light switch. By pressing switch the dazzle-free light can be switched on and off. Pull out light cover sideways to change the bulb. Press bulb upwards, turn anti-clockwise and draw downwards. To insert bulb, turn it clockwise. Sewing lamp: 15 watts
